About Form W-7

  • Form W-7 is used to apply for a new IRS individual taxpayer identification number (ITIN) or renew an existing ITIN. For more information regarding ITIN's reference What Is An ITIN?

  • A Form W-7 application typically takes at least 7 weeks but can take 9 to 11 weeks if submitted during peak application periods (Jan 15th-April 30th).

  • The taxpayer or spouse is ineligible for a SSN, but needs to complete a US tax return, and does not have an ITIN already.

  • A dependent is ineligible for a SSN but will be claimed on a tax return for a tax benefit and does not have an ITIN already.

  • The taxpayer, spouse, or dependent is still ineligible for a SSN and their ITIN is expired and needs to be renewed.

Complete the Other Information Section

Line 6a. Enter the country(ies) of citizenship.

Line 6b. Enter the foreign Tax ID Number.

Line 6c. Enter visa information.

Line 6d. Select the supporting documents that will be submitted with the tax return. If you select other, you must enter a description.

Documentation must be in the supported list of documents published by the IRS. If not using a passport, you must have two types selected here. See W-7 Supporting Documents.

Line 6e. Answer the question Y or N.

Line 6f. Enter the ITIN or IRSN (if the applicant has one).

Line 6g. Enter the name of college/university or company if applicable.

Whether a taxpayer is applying for a new ITIN, or renewing an existing ITIN, they must provide unexpired documentation to the IRS to establish their identify and their connection to a foreign country (foreign status).

...

Certified copies of a passport from the issuing agency MUST include the U.S. visa pages if a visa is required for the W-7.
